As nouns, hopper is a hypernym of acridid; that is, hopper is a word with a broader meaning than acridid:
  • acridid: grasshopper with short antennae
  • hopper: terrestrial plant-eating insect with hind legs adapted for leaping
Other hypernyms of acridid include grasshopper.
